The Oklahoma City Thunder’s journey to the Western Conference Finals culminated in a decisive Game 7 victory over the Denver Nuggets. After a nervous start, the Thunder found their rhythm in the second quarter, going on an 18-5 run to take a commanding lead. Jalen Williams played a pivotal role in breaking Denver’s zone defense, while Shai Gilgeous-Alexander consistently delivered key plays. Defensively, the Thunder made critical adjustments, with Alex Caruso effectively guarding Nikola Jokic, limiting his touches and impact on the game. The Thunder’s ability to capitalize on turnovers and dominate in transition further contributed to their win. This victory underscores the Thunder’s resilience, adaptability, and the emergence of their young stars on the big stage.
